Baishatun Gongtian Temple
The centre of the Baishatun Mazu pilgrimage and a living coastal community, with temple ornament, ritual and everyday village life.

- Public transport
- About ten minutes on foot from Baishatun TRA Station. Use official event transport controls during pilgrimage periods.
- Driving and parking
- Use legal village parking. During pilgrimage events, prioritise TRA and follow official controls.
- Wheelchair / stroller
- The forecourt is relatively level, but thresholds and event crowds affect wheelchair access. Contact the temple.
- Toilets and supplies
- Temple and station-area facilities vary; queues can be long during major events.
- Pets
- Ask before entering halls or crowded ritual areas; keep pets leashed.
- Weather
- The forecourt is exposed. Plan for heat, rain and long walking during pilgrimage events.
